Public bug reported:

Currently installed:

Description:    Ubuntu 18.04.1 LTS
Release:        18.04

Software up to date via sudo apt get update / sudo apt get upgrade


hfsplus/bionic,now 1.0.4-15 amd64 [installed]
  Tools to access HFS+ formatted volumes

hfsprogs/bionic,now 332.25-11build1 amd64 [installed]
  mkfs and fsck for HFS and HFS+ file systems

hfsutils/bionic,now 3.2.6-14 amd64 [installed]
  Tools for reading and writing Macintosh volumes

Ability to mount hfsplus drives. Worked until upgrade

Now receive message hfsplus filesystem unknown

hfsplus is NOT listed in /proc/filesystems
